PlayStation Games: Immersive Worlds That Inspire Players

PlayStation games have consistently redefined the boundaries of interactive entertainment. From the original PlayStation to the PSP and modern PS4/PS5 consoles, these titles have earned recognition as some of the best games of all time. They combine innovative gameplay mechanics, compelling storytelling, and richly detailed environments that captivate players across generations.

The original PlayStation introduced gamers to cinematic and narrative-driven experiences. Classics such as Final Fantasy VII and Metal Gear Solid presented intricate plots, complex characters, and immersive worlds. These early titles proved that video games could provide emotional depth and intellectual challenge, establishing standards bayitoto for future generations of PlayStation releases.

PlayStation 2 expanded these creative possibilities with a variety of gaming experiences. Open-world games like Grand Theft Auto: San Andreas offered players freedom to explore sprawling environments and engage in dynamic missions. Artistic titles such as ICO and Shadow of the Colossus focused on minimalistic storytelling and atmosphere, while action-adventure hits like God of War combined cinematic combat with epic narratives, showcasing PlayStation’s versatility.

The PlayStation Portable brought console-quality gaming to a portable platform. PSP titles like Crisis Core: Final Fantasy VII and God of War: Chains of Olympus delivered engaging gameplay and deep storytelling on the go. Original titles such as Patapon and LocoRoco used inventive mechanics and whimsical aesthetics, proving that handheld gaming could rival consoles in creativity and immersion.

Modern PlayStation consoles continue to push boundaries with advanced graphics, expansive worlds, and emotionally rich narratives. Games such as Horizon Forbidden West and The Last of Us Part II feature photorealistic visuals and complex storylines, while multiplayer and online modes provide social interaction, collaboration, and competitive gameplay, adding depth and replayability.
